Ask A Heart Surgeon: The BIG Myth About Soft vs Hard Plaque In Your Arteries
I’m Dr. Michael Richman a double board certified cardiothoracic surgeon. In today’s video, I explain why soft plaque in your coronary(heart) arteries doesn't always turn to calcium and how statins change plaque composition, not just harden it. At the end of the video, I discuss the practical implications regarding treatment.
